perl-HTML-FormatText-WithLinks-AndTables-0.01-2.fc14.src.rpm

Description:

This module was inspired by HTML::FormatText::WithLinks which has proven to
be a useful "lynx -dump" work-alike. However one frustration was that no
other HTML converters I came across had the ability to deal effectively
with HTML <TABLE>s. This module can in a rudimentary sense do so. The aim
was to provide facility to take a simple HTML based email template, and to
also convert it to text with the <TABLE> structure intact for inclusion as
"multi-part/alternative" content. Further, it will preserve both the
formatting specified by the <TD> tag's "align" attribute, and will also
preserve multi-line text inside of a <TD> element provided it is broken
using <BR/> tags.
